[font='Helvetica Neue', 'Luxi Sans', 'DejaVu Sans', Tahoma, 'Hiragino Sans GB', STHeiti, 'Microsoft YaHei']同样的源码和数据库,使用别家的空间和数据库,网站正常。但是你们的空间和数据库,则网站不正常
[font='Helvetica Neue', 'Luxi Sans', 'DejaVu Sans', Tahoma, 'Hiragino Sans GB', STHeiti, 'Microsoft YaHei']主要表现是22条数据库上传后,阿里云数据库只成功上传了18条,且系统提示成功,
[font='Helvetica Neue', 'Luxi Sans', 'DejaVu Sans', Tahoma, 'Hiragino Sans GB', STHeiti, 'Microsoft YaHei']改用数据管理 后台上传,22条都能上传,但是网站依然不正常,
[font='Helvetica Neue', 'Luxi Sans', 'DejaVu Sans', Tahoma, 'Hiragino Sans GB', STHeiti, 'Microsoft YaHei']是不是因为免费版本的阿里数据库兼容的问题?
[font='Helvetica Neue', 'Luxi Sans', 'DejaVu Sans', Tahoma, 'Hiragino Sans GB', STHeiti, 'Microsoft YaHei']
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。
您好!根据您的描述,问题可能不直接与阿里云数据库的免费版或兼容性有关。而是涉及到数据上传不完全以及网站运行不正常两个方面。这里有几个可能的原因和建议:
数据库配置差异:即使是相同的源码和数据库结构,不同的数据库服务提供商在默认设置、字符集、存储引擎等方面可能存在差异。请检查阿里云数据库的配置是否与之前使用的数据库一致,特别是字符集、存储限制、SQL模式等。
SQL语句兼容性:虽然大多数SQL标准是通用的,但不同数据库系统之间仍存在细微差别。如果您的源码中包含特定于某个数据库系统的SQL语法,这可能导致在迁移到阿里云数据库时出现问题。您可以通过查看错误日志或使用阿里云数据库的查询日志功能来定位是否有执行失败的SQL语句。
网络和连接问题:有时,数据上传不完整可能是由于网络不稳定或连接超时导致的。确保您的应用服务器与阿里云数据库之间的网络连接稳定,并检查是否有连接超时或重试机制不足的情况。
权限和安全组设置:阿里云数据库实例的安全组规则和用户权限设置可能会限制某些操作。确认数据库用户有足够的权限执行所有必要的操作,并且安全组规则没有阻止任何必要的内外部连接。
数据库版本差异:如果您之前使用的数据库版本与阿里云数据库版本有较大差异,这也可能导致一些功能或行为上的不同。检查并确认是否需要针对当前使用的阿里云数据库版本做相应的代码调整。
资源限制:虽然您提到的是免费版本,但阿里云数据库即便是免费版也应该能够处理基本的数据上传任务。不过,如果您的应用在高并发访问下遇到性能瓶颈,可能需要考虑升级到更高性能的版本或优化数据库索引及查询。
建议步骤: - 详细检查错误日志以获取具体错误信息。 - 确认数据库配置、SQL语句兼容性、网络连接稳定性、权限设置等。 - 如果有必要,可以联系阿里云技术支持获取更专业的帮助,他们能提供更具体的监控数据和解决方案。
希望这些建议对您有所帮助!